17         Section 9.  Section 723.083, Florida Statutes, is
18  amended to read:
19         723.083  Governmental action affecting removal of
20  mobile home owners.--
21         (1)  No agency of municipal, local, county, or state
22  government shall approve any application for rezoning, or take
23  any other official action, which would result in the removal
24  or relocation of mobile home owners residing in a mobile home
25  park without first determining that adequate mobile home parks
26  or other suitable facilities exist for the relocation of the
27  mobile home owners.
28         (2)  Upon a finding that adequate mobile home parks or
29  other suitable facilities exist for the relocation of mobile
30  home owners, and pursuant to the subsequent rezoning or other
31  official action which results in the removal or relocation of
